Premier League: Nations FC hold Asante Kotoko as Vision FC cruise past Gold Stars
SHARE

Nations FC and Asante Kotoko played out a goalless draw in their Premier League Matchday 5 encounter at the Dr. Kwame Kyei Sports Complex on Saturday, in what proved to be an entertaining but evenly contested fixture.

Both sides created chances in an engaging display of attacking football, but neither could find a breakthrough as the points were shared.

The hosts came into the game on the back of a 2-1 defeat to Medeama SC in Tarkwa last weekend , their second loss of the campaign. With only five points from five matches (W1, D2, L2), Nations FC have endured one of their slowest starts since joining the top flight in 2023. They currently sit in the bottom half of the table, having scored three goals and conceded four.

Despite their mixed start, Nations FC have maintained an impressive record against the Porcupine Warriors, remaining unbeaten in their last three home meetings (W1, D2) while keeping three clean sheets in the last four league encounters between the sides.

Asante Kotoko remain one of just four unbeaten teams in the league this season, as they continue to build momentum under their new campaign.

In Tema, Vision FC produced a commanding 3-0 victory over Bibiani Gold Stars at the Nii Adjei Kraku II Sports Complex, making it back-to-back wins for Nana Agyemang’s side.

The visitors, reigning league champions, started brightly and came close early on, forcing goalkeeper Kwame Aziz into a fine save just eight minutes in. But Vision FC took full control after the interval.

A brilliant brace from Abdul Naseru Sumaila put the hosts firmly in command, opening the scoring in the 55th minute before adding his second in the 84th minute. Substitute Sherif Mohammed Iddrisu then came off the bench to seal the victory with a well-taken strike in stoppage time.

The win lifts Vision FC to fifth place in the standings with eight points from five games, reflecting their growing confidence after a strong start to the season.

For Bibiani Gold Stars, it’s now back-to-back defeats, leaving them in 10th place with six points. The Miners will look to respond when they return home to host Heart of Lions in their next fixture.
